Output 707e02528e19588cd86446287b1bc2152770877189b56170a2d3be0b7bcd458d:10

value
623397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dc539120ad97b05c6a0f21bcf24946b4b354332 OP_EQUAL
address
3JzRu68Q1Y7wUGmH5TWFT4kZCUQXGPqzNd
transaction
707e02528e19588cd86446287b1bc2152770877189b56170a2d3be0b7bcd458d
spent
true